  • The study aimed to determine the physical characteristics of an activated zeolite of absorbent in various particle size using tanin adhesive material. This research was conducted in October 2018 until June 2019 in the workshop of the Agricultural Engineering Study Program of Sriwijaya University, laboratory of Biosystems and palm oil Panrik (PKS) PT. Plantation Nusantara VII Talang Sawit Regency Musi Banyuasin South Sumatera. This research uses was designed as a factorial complete random design with two factors of particle size treatment consisting of three levels of 80 mesh, 120 mesh, and 160 mesh and the length of immersion time in CPO consisting of 4 levels (1 , 3, 5 , and 8 hours). The parameters, namely free fatty acid content, viscosity, density, color, and adsorption capacity. The results of this research showed that the particle size and the length of immersion of adsorbent in CPO had a significant impact on the free fatty acids content in CPO, viscosity, density and color of CPO. The best treatment was found in the combination of A3B4 (160 mesh and 8 hours) with a decrease in the free fatty acid levels of 1.00%, while the lowest rate of free fatty acid levels is found in the A1B1 treatment with free fatty acid of 0.30%.
